What is a Coursera Certificate?
A Coursera certificate is a digital verification of your completion of a Coursera course or specialization. It’s a valuable addition to your resume, LinkedIn profile, and can be shared with potential employers or clients. The certificate is designed to demonstrate your skills and knowledge in a particular subject area, and it’s a great way to stand out in a competitive job market.
Cost of a Coursera Certificate: A Breakdown
The cost of a Coursera certificate varies depending on the course or specialization you choose. Here’s a breakdown of the costs:
- Free Courses: Coursera offers a range of free courses, and you can earn a certificate upon completion without paying a fee. However, these courses are limited, and the certificate may not be as valuable as one earned from a paid course.
- Self-Paced Courses: Self-paced courses typically cost between $30 and $70, depending on the course provider. A certificate is usually included upon completion of the course.
- Specializations: Specializations are a series of courses that focus on a specific subject area. These specializations typically cost between $300 and $1,800, depending on the provider and the number of courses. A certificate is included upon completion of the specialization.
- MasterTrack Certificates: MasterTrack certificates are a more in-depth program that includes personalized feedback and guidance from instructors. These certificates typically cost between $2,000 and $5,000.

How to Get Your Coursera Certificate:
To earn a Coursera certificate, you’ll need to complete the course or specialization within a specified timeframe. Here’s a step-by-step guide to earning your certificate:
- Enroll in a course or specialization: Choose a course or specialization that fits your career goals and interests.
- Complete all course material: Complete all course lessons, assignments, and projects within the specified timeframe.
- Submit assignments and projects: Submit all required assignments and projects on time to demonstrate your understanding of the course material.
- Pass the final exam: Pass the final exam or capstone project to demonstrate your mastery of the course material.
- Get your certificate: Upon completion, you’ll receive an email notification, and your certificate will be available in your Coursera dashboard.
